The Amtrak Hiawatha will take you from Chicago to Milwaukee. This particular route a unique opportunity for both business and sightseeing passengers. This 90 minute ride offers the passengers a limited stop route for quicker arrival times.

The Hiawatha will take you from Chicago to Milwaukee via Sturtevant, and Milwaukee (General Mitchell) International Airport.

Major Stations

The Amtrak Hiawatha has just the few stations of Chicago, Glenview, Sturtevant, Milwaukee (General Mitchell International Airport) and Milwaukee Inter modal Station.

States Visited

The Amtrak Hiawatha only travels through the states of Illinois and Wisconsin.

Station Reviews

The Hiawatha has terminus stations of Chicago on one end and Milwaukee on the other. Chicago Union Station is a tourist attraction as well as a very busy inter modal station. You will want to arrive a bit early to tour the station. There are plenty of options for food and shops if you need anything while you are waiting. It also has a very nice Metropolitan Lounge as well as free baggage check. Milwaukee Intermodal Station has some shops, food available as well as vending machines. You can also check your baggage at this station.

Chicago Union Station

Union Station in Chicago is perhaps the finest Amtrak station in the country. It offers easy access in the heart of Downtown Chicago and features the best Metropolitan Lounge you will find. There are plenty of fast food restaurants within the station where you can get food to bring back to the new 2 level Metropolitan Lounge. The entire station has a nice decor that makes you feel like you are about to take a special trip.

Milwaukee Intermodal Station

Milwaukee Intermodal Station has a beautiful, soaring glass enclosed atrium. You will find commercial spaces and offices inside as well in the station. There are some services available such as baggage check and restrooms. You can also find some food or grab snacks at the vending machine.

Trip Planning

The Hiawatha can be paired with several other trains for a longer vacation. You can jump on any train leaving Chicago, of which some of our favorites are the California Zephyr, Lake Shore Limited and the Cardinal.

Booking Tickets

Tickets for Amtrak can be booked at Amtrak.com or by using their app on your phone. Reservations can also be made by calling 1-800-USA-RAIL.
